Physical Configuration
DC Operation
For 110 – 270 Vdc operation, the DC voltage should be applied between the LINE and NEUTRAL
terminals of the power inlet module, without regard to polarity (the internal power supply will
accept either polarity). When viewing the power inlet module from the rear of the instrument,
the LINE connection is the one nearest the bottom, and the NEUTRAL is nearest the top. The
GROUND terminal is offset from the others, and protrudes slightly farther out of the connector.
WARNING: Connect input only to a properly grounded power source.
Option 08, DC Power Input Module
If Option 08 is ordered, the power module accepts ONLY DC input voltages from 10 – 60 Volts. The
standard IEC-320 inlet is replaced with a 3-pole terminal strip with input surge withstand capability
(SWC). The terminal strip is intended for connection to DC power sources. When connecting power
to a clock with Option 08,
BE SURE TO OBSERVE CORRECT POLARITY
, as the power
supply used with Option 08 will not accept reverse input polarity.
NOTE: Do not connect Option 08 module to any AC voltage source.
Option 10, AC/DC Power Input Module
AC Operation
This option provides a input power module which operates across an AC input voltage range of
85 – 264 Vac, 47 – 440 Hz. Line connection is via a 3-pole terminal strip which provides surge
withstand capability (SWC). This terminal strip is intended for connection to AC power sources,
although the unit is capable of operation from both AC and DC sources.
DC Operation
The input power module supplied with this option also accepts DC voltages from 110 – 270 Vdc
via the 3-pole terminal strip (with SWC).
Fuse Replacement, All Power Supply Options
The IEC-320 input power connector assembly includes a 1-Amp, 250-Volt fast-acting 5 x 20 mm
fuse. The fuse is contained in a small compartment with a snap-fit latch, which also has a com-
partment for a spare fuse.
CAUTION: For continued protection, replace the input fuse only with
one of the same type, voltage rating, and current rating as originally
supplied.
